Output 368a84249ad9050bf972825f1f73944216db17d67f7e9fb7cdcf62f4869efa9d:0

value
124876379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25acc1e75e2e518180fd4e5380d5637f70d2384 OP_EQUAL
address
3PnUDgBwdNpuoH25poDxhZvCkyiPGMWy3F
transaction
368a84249ad9050bf972825f1f73944216db17d67f7e9fb7cdcf62f4869efa9d
confirmations
527115
spent
true